<p><strong>3. Fixing Misalignment</strong></p>

<p><strong>Actions to Fix Misaligned UPVC Door:</strong></p>
<ol><li><p><strong>Identify Misalignment:</strong> Check if the door is sitting correctly in the frame. Utilize a level to see if it&#39;s slanted.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Change the Hinges: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Loosen the screws on the hinges (top and bottom).</li>
<li>Adjust the position of the door by either raising or reducing it.</li>
<li>Tighten up the screws back as soon as the alignment is satisfactory.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Checking:</strong> Open and close the door several times to ensure it operates efficiently.</p></li></ol>

<p><strong>4. Addressing Sticking or Binding</strong></p>

<p><strong>Actions to Fix a Sticking UPVC Door:</strong></p>
<ol><li><p><strong>Locate Sticking Points:</strong> Open the door fully and recognize where it sticks.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Cleaning: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Use a moist cloth to clean the hinges and edges.</li>
<li>Ensure no paint build-up or particles is triggering the sticking.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Lubrication: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Apply silicone spray or grease to the hinges.</li>
<li>Make sure the locking mechanism is also oiled.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Test:</strong> Open and close the door to see if it still sticks.</p></li></ol>

<p><strong>5. Sealing for Draughts</strong></p>

<p><strong>Steps to Fix Draughts:</strong></p>
<ol><li><p><strong>Inspect Seals:</strong> Check the rubber seals around the door for any wear or damage.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Change Seals:</strong> If the seals are worn, eliminate them thoroughly and install brand-new ones; they are readily offered at hardware stores.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Weather Stripping:</strong> For extra protection, think about including weather stripping around the door frame.</p></li></ol>

<p><strong>6. Repairing the Locking Mechanism</strong></p>

<p><strong>Actions to Fix a Faulty Lock:</strong></p>
<ol><li><p><strong>Inspect the Lock:</strong> If the lock feels stiff or does not engage, very first make sure that it is tidy.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Lubrication:</strong> Apply a lubricant to the keyhole and moving parts of the lock.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Replacement:</strong> If the lock still does not work, you may require to remove it utilizing a screwdriver, then install a brand-new lock compatible with your UPVC door.</p></li></ol>

<p><strong>7. Dealing With Water Leakage</strong></p>

<p><strong>Actions to Fix Water Leakage:</strong></p>
<ol><li><p><strong>Check Seals and Drainage Holes:</strong> Ensure all seals are intact. Check the drain holes at the bottom of the door to guarantee they are clear of debris.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Sealant Application:</strong> For locations where water is going into the home, use a top quality waterproof sealant along the edges of the door frame.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Confirmation:</strong> After sealing, keep track of the door throughout heavy rainfall to see if leaks continue.</p></li></ol>
